“Everything everywhere at once” addresses the concept of the multiverse, made famous in recent Marvel Studios films and series. Here, a middle-aged woman with serious problems in her personal life, played by Michelle Yeoh (“Crazy Rich Asians”), becomes an unlikely heroine who needs to jump from one alternate universe to another while facing a parallel version of own daughter. Describing it this way, it may seem like a confusing film, but, in fact, it is a story about missed chances, day-to-day difficulties and reconnection between mother and daughter, the production plays with the very structures of the seventh art.

In this year 2022 Pixar released two films. If with “Lightyear” the studio frustrated the spectators’ expectations, in “Red: Crescer é Uma Fera” it made up for it. In a fun way, the animation tells the coming of age story of Mei, a 13-year-old girl who turns into a red panda every time she experiences a strong emotion – in a metaphor about the transformations of puberty and, mainly, the first period. . This is told in a cute and funny way that countless girls will relate to. While not groundbreaking, “Red” was certainly one of the best animated features this year.
